When is the best time of year to stay in a hostel in Memphis?
Good weather's definitely a plus when you want to venture out and explore, so here's a little information about the seasons: The hottest months are usually August and July, with an average temperature of 28°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 19°C. The rainiest months in Memphis are August, July, September and June, with each month seeing an average of 203 mm of rainfall.
